Position Summary:
We are seeking a skilled and compassionate Ultrasound Sonographer to perform diagnostic ultrasound examinations that assist physicians in the diagnosis and treatment of a variety of medical conditions. The Sonographer will operate ultrasound equipment, obtain high-quality diagnostic images, ensure patient comfort and safety, and collaborate with radiologists and the healthcare team to provide exceptional patient care.
Key Responsibilities:
- Perform diagnostic ultrasound examinations according to physician orders and established protocols
- Prepare and position patients for ultrasound procedures while ensuring comfort and safety
- Operate ultrasound equipment to obtain high-quality diagnostic images
- Evaluate image quality and perform additional views when necessary
- Recognize abnormal findings and communicate urgent results according to facility protocols
- Maintain accurate documentation in the Electronic Medical Record (EMR), PACS, and Radiology Information System (RIS)
- Ensure proper care, maintenance, and quality control of ultrasound equipment
- Collaborate with radiologists, physicians, nurses, and other healthcare professionals
- Follow infection prevention protocols, HIPAA regulations, patient safety standards, and ALARA principles where applicable
- Maintain a clean, safe, and organized imaging environment
- Participate in quality improvement initiatives and continuing education activities
Required Qualifications:
- Graduate of an accredited Diagnostic Medical Sonography program
- Active ARDMS, ARRT (Sonography), or CCI certification appropriate to the specialty
- Active state license where required
- Current BLS certification required
- Minimum 1 year of recent ultrasound/sonography experience preferred
- Strong knowledge of ultrasound imaging techniques, anatomy, physiology, and patient care
- Experience with PACS, RIS, and Electronic Medical Record (EMR) systems preferred
- Excellent communication, organizational, and critical-thinking skills
Preferred Qualifications:
- Experience in abdominal, OB/GYN, vascular, breast, small parts, or general ultrasound imaging
- Additional ARDMS specialty certifications (e.g., Abdomen, OB/GYN, RVT) preferred
- Previous travel or contract imaging experience preferred
- Strong teamwork, adaptability, and attention to detail
- Ability to work rotating shifts, weekends, holidays, and on-call schedules as required
